Теперь, когда у меня есть установка nginx, я должен смочь скрыть мой .git
каталоги. Какой переписывают, я должен был бы остановить любопытные глаза? И где в server {}
или http {}
блок это пошло бы?
http {
server {
location ~ /\.git {
deny all;
}
}
}
Эта директива location
запрещает доступ к любому каталогу .git
в любом подкаталоге.
Примечание: Этот блок location должен находиться перед вашим основным блоком location, чтобы он мог быть оценен первым.